What it does

AI chronology software turning medical records, depositions, and case files into structured timelines. The fields below record what could be confirmed from the 3 public sources cited at the foot of this page; nothing is estimated to fill the gap.

Evaluation criteria

Content Hub rubric6 of 8 published
Processing model
Self-serve AI document review; no human review step described
Human QA
Not published
Typical turnaround
Minutes (its site claims weeks of document review turned into minutes)
Pricing model
Subscription, flat firm-wide; no per-user or per-document fees
Indicative cost
$200/month or $2,200/year; no usage or setup fees
Export formats
Word and HTML with source hyperlinks; PowerPoint deck generation
Best for
Medical-legal attorneys (PI, mass tort, med mal), insurers, expert witnesses, LNCs, life care planners
Customer satisfaction
Not published
